Ro system installation services involve setting up a Reverse Osmosis (RO) water filtration system to provide clean, purified drinking water. These services typically include assessing the property’s water source, selecting the appropriate system size and type, and professionally installing the unit to ensure optimal performance. The process often involves connecting the system to existing plumbing, installing necessary filters and storage tanks, and testing the setup to verify that it functions correctly. Homeowners seeking a reliable way to improve their water quality often turn to local contractors who specialize in RO system installation to ensure the job is done properly and efficiently.

Many common water quality issues can be addressed through professional RO system installation. These include the removal of contaminants such as chlorine, lead, pesticides, and other impurities that can affect taste, smell, and safety. An installed RO system can also help reduce mineral content and sediments that may cause staining or buildup in appliances. Homeowners experiencing hard water, unpleasant odors, or concerns about water safety may find that an RO system provides a practical solution. Installing a system can also be beneficial for properties with well water, which often contains higher levels of minerals and contaminants.

The overview below groups typical Ro System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Harford County, MD.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typically, local contractors charge between $250 and $600 for routine repairs like replacing filters or fixing minor leaks. Most projects in this range are straightforward and completed quickly. Fewer jobs fall into the higher end of this band unless additional parts or extensive work are needed.

Full System Replacement - Replacing an entire RO system usually costs between $1,000 and $2,500, depending on the system size and complexity. Many standard installations fall within this range, with larger or more advanced systems reaching higher prices. Complex setups or additional features can push costs beyond this range.

Large or Commercial Projects - Larger-scale or commercial RO installations in Harford County can range from $3,000 to over $5,000. These projects are less common and often involve custom setups or multiple units. Most local contractors handle projects in the lower to mid part of this range.

Maintenance and Filter Changes - Regular maintenance tasks like filter replacements typically cost between $100 and $300 per service visit. These routine jobs are frequent and usually fall into the lower to middle part of this range, with fewer instances reaching higher costs for additional system checks or repairs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
